Biotechnology enterprises are reliant on new product introduction to maintain competitiveness. New product introduction involves prototyping and/or clinical trials. This subject will enable students to establish capability in the management of, Testing New Products: Prototyping, Field and Clinical Trials. The subject will cover a range of topics including design briefs; target product profiles; prototype development and testing; good regulatory practices and optimally efficient approaches to ensure product under development meets customer needs. The options for the assessment-based learning include three different specialist areas of biotechnology – therapeutics, medical devices and food & agriculture. Students will receive expert support in these areas to engage in active learning in completing the assessment tasks.
Intended learning outcomes
Upon completion of this subject students should be able to:
- Develop a design brief or target product profile (TPP) for a product to meet a customer need;
- Develop programs for prototype development which assess and meet customer/market satisfaction;
- Employ good regulatory practices and optimally efficient approaches in prototyping programs;
- Finalise design of product based on prototyping.
